The global Weld Globe Valve market size was valued at approximately USD 3.2 billion in 2025 and is projected to reach USD 5.0 billion by 2035, growing at a CAGR of 4.5% during the forecast period. Weld Globe Valves are pivotal components in industrial operations, providing robust solutions for on/off services and excellent throttling capabilities in piping systems. These valves are integral in controlling the flow of liquid, steam, and gases in industries like petrochemicals, power generation, and water treatment. Bellow Seal Globe Valves β 45%: These valves dominate due to their superior sealing performance, which eliminates leakage paths, essential in hazardous service environments.
Angle Pattern Globe Valves β 30%: This segment holds significant shares owing to its application in constrained spaces where piping layouts require directional changes.
Y-Pattern Globe Valves β 25%: Y-pattern valves offer minimal turbulence and are favored in applications demanding high flow rates.
